Definitions:

Z Statistic

A type of standard score that represents the number of standard deviations a data point is from the mean of a distribution.

Normal Distribution

A bell-shaped frequency distribution curve that is symmetric about the mean and described by its mean and standard deviation.

One-tailed Test

A hypothesis test where the area of rejection is on only one side of the sampling distribution, used to determine if a parameter is greater than or less than a certain value.
